Reduction of Scoliosis Symptoms Chiropractors adjust spinal misalignments, relieve tension, and correct posture to help individuals with scoliosis reduce discomfort. This can lead to an improvement in spinal alignment and the alleviation of discomfort through spinal adjustments and musculature therapy. Chiropractic adjustments cannot reverse scoliosis; however, they can help increase mobility and slow its progression. Consistent care can enable a person with scoliosis to excel in flexibility and experience less pain and better balance. In addition to that, chiropractors give posture and exercise recommendations that can help to promote overall spinal health and manage the condition over time.
